Dispensaries
Products
Log in
Sign Up
Dispensaries
Products
Dispensaries
High Doctor
REC
Contacts
Hours
Store traffic
Calle Salvador Dali 20
Orihuela Costa,
Comunidad Valenciana 03189
highdoctorcsc@gmail.com
(Uns) pec-ified
License number: unspecified